Quality Assurance Supervisor - Newport News

 

About High Liner Foods

High Liner Foods was founded in 1899 in Lunenburg, Nova Scotia, Canada as a small salt fish company. Lunenburg is still the current home of our Canadian Operations. As a category leader in Seafood, High Liner Foods has a strong footprint across Canada and the U.S. with close to $1 billion in sales.

Essential Duties and Responsibilities: 

  • Participate in oversight of program(s) for packaging, ingredient, product and process inspection and validations and verifications according to state and federal regulations, corporate standards and good manufacturing practices.
  • Communicates microbiological, chemical, and physical lab results and product disposition to necessary personnel.
  • Leads investigations for food quality and safety related nonconformances for the facility, including but not limited to: customer and consumer complaints, foreign material investigations, process quality nonconformances, and food safety concerns.
  • Lead and participate in sensory evaluation of raw materials, ingredients, works-in-progress, and finished products.
  • Supervise QA staff and give direction and support on daily duties.
  • Spend time regularly on the production floor, especially to help the team during staffing shortages.
  • Drive continuous improvement of products, processes, procedures, and specifications.
  • Create, evaluate and revise quality documents as needed.
  • Identify and action deficiencies through Corrective Action Reports. Participate in Root Cause Analysis for effective solutions.
  • Support and help drive a positive Food Safety and Quality Culture throughout the organization.
  • Supporting 3rd party and governmental food safety & quality audits.
  • Provides technical support on projects relating to, but not limited to, production, maintenance, Sales, and R&D. Participate in cross-functional teams.
  • Supports ongoing GMP training and monitoring for all employees and contractors.
  • Capable of proofreading product specifications, lab results interpretation, etc.

Qualifications: 

  • Post Secondary degree in food science or a related field.
  • 4 years experience in QA / QC management role preferred
  • Ability to communicate and participate in a team environment (problem solving, training, and corrective actions).
  • Knowledge of food regulations, HACCP programs, GMP’s and SOP’s.
  • Familiarity with regulatory, third party, and customer audits.
  • Ability to work independently.
  • Good analytical and problem solving skills.
